What does a Sr Performance Analyst do?

A Sr Performance Analyst is responsible for evaluating and improving the efficiency and effectiveness of business operations. They analyze data to identify trends, measure performance against key metrics, and make recommendations for process improvements. Their work often involves collaborating with various departments to implement strategies that enhance productivity and profitability. Additionally, they may design performance dashboards and provide regular reports to senior management. This role requires str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ills.

What are some common challenges faced by Sr Performance Analysts and how can they be addressed?

Sr Performance Analysts often encounter challenges such as managing large datasets, ensuring data accuracy, and effectively communicating insights to diverse stakeholders. To address these, it's important to use robust data validation techniques, stay updated on the latest analytical tools, and tailor presentations to the audience's technical understanding. Collaborating closely with cross-functional teams also helps ensure that analysis aligns with business objectives and that recommendations are actionable.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sr Performance Analyst?

To thrive as a Sr Performance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, expertise in data interpretation, and a background in finance, business, or related fields, often supported by a bachelor's or master's degree. Proficiency with analytics and reporting tools such as Excel, SQL, Power BI, and Tableau is typically required, along with experience using ERP systems. Exceptional problem-solving, communication, and stakeholder management skills help you present insights clearly and drive actionable recommendations. These competencies are crucial to enabling data-driven decision-making and optimizing organizational performance.

What You'll do:

We are seeking a Senior Performance Test Engineer with Appian experience to support performance testing efforts for a federal program. This role will lead end to end performance strategies, execute performance strategies, validate system scalability and reliability, and ensure the application meets defined performance and through put requirements. The ideal candidate brings strong analytical expertise, hands-on performance testing experience, and the ability to collaborate effectively with technical and business stakeholders.

Required Experience / Qualifications

  • 6+ years of experience in performance testing within complex enterprise environments
  • 2+ years of hands-on experience performance testing Appian applications (preferred)
  • 5+ years of experience in a technical consulting or client-facing role
  • Proven experience designing, developing, and executing performance test plans, scripts, and scenarios, including results analysis and reporting
  • Proficiency with performance testing tools (e.g., JMeter, Groovy)
  • Strong understanding of performance metrics such as response time, throughput, concurrency, and resource utilization
  • Experience analyzing performance data and identifying root causes across application, database, and infrastructure layers
  • Proficiency in writing SQL queries and stored procedures
  • Demonstrated knowledge of data objects and data architecture
  • Experience gathering throughput and SLA requirements from business stakeholders
  • Proficient in analyzing Appian logs and system information to diagnose performance issues
  • Experience mentoring or advising junior performance engineers
  •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ills
  • Experience supporting performance efforts in structured or regulated environments (federal experience a plus)
  • Must be a U.S. citizenin accordance withcontract requirements.
  • Ability to obtain and maintain a TS clearance (preference given to those holding active TS clearance)
  • This is a hybrid position and will require on-site presence at our Groundswell HQ in Mclean or other client site locations in the Norther Virginia area
